Huey Piano Smith It Do Me Good 2CD
One of the greatest of New Orleans many pianists, Huey 'Piano' Smith began his career with blues men like Guitar Slim and Earl King and enjoyed a string of classic hits in the late 1950s. During that time he wrote and recorded three of rock and roll's most enduring classics, 'Rockin' Pneumonia And The Boogie Woogie Flu', 'High Blood Pressure' and 'Sea Cruise', the latter featuring the vocals of Frankie Ford. His career continued well into the 1970s.
 
This deluxe package is an upgraded version of a Charly CD released in the late 1980s, Pitta Pattin'. This collection - featuring the recordings he made for the Instant label in the late 1960s - has now been expanded to include several tracks not featured on the original including the ultra rare 'TwoWayPockAWay', 'Epitaph To A Black Man' and 'The Whatcha Call 'Em' plus several newly discovered, previously unissued recordings. His powerful piano can be heard to good effect on the previously unissued 'I'm Boss Part 2' with its almost Northern Soul sound.
 
Many of Smith's early Instant 45s were big local hits in New Orleans and Louisiana without ever denting any national charts and have long been sought by collectors, with some, like 'TwoWayPockAWay', proving almost impossible to find today. Versions of 'Rockin' Pneumonia', 'High Blood Pressure' and 'Don't You Just Know It' recorded for an Atlantic LP that was never released are also included. By way of a bonus, Huey's last known recordings made for Allen Toussaint's Sansu company in 1978 make their CD debut here, more than thirty years after their first release on Charly vinyl.  
 
These are the last recordings of Huey Smith who retired from music to concentrate on his religious beliefs in the early 80s. He now lives in retirement in Baton Rouge but still happily acknowledges his huge contribution to New Orleans R&B and to rock'n'roll in general.
